For this case we have by definition, that the area of a square base pyramid is given by:

[tex]V = \frac {L ^ 2 * h} {3}[/tex]

Where:

L: It's the side of the square base

h: It's the height of the pyramid

We have that[tex]L = 15 \ units[/tex], then [tex]L ^ 2 = 15 ^ 2 = 225 \ units ^ 2[/tex]

Substituting:

[tex]V = \frac {225 * 8} {3}\\V = 600 \ units ^ 3[/tex]

Finally, the volume of the pyramid is [tex]600 \ units ^ 3[/tex]
